Here Comes the Flood is currently in production in New Jersey and features a star-studded lineup led by Denzel Washington, Robert Pattinson, and Daisy Edgar-Jones, with Danai Gurira and Sean Harris also among the announced cast. The film is directed by Academy Award nominee Fernando Meirelles and written by Simon Kinberg. The story is an unconventional heist thriller centered on a bank guard, a teller, and a master thief locked in a deadly game of cons and double-crosses.
